Statistically, teens are more likely to be involved in accidents than any other age group. According to the CDC, drivers aged 16–19 are nearly three times as likely to crash as those over 20. This elevated risk translates to higher premiums.
GEICO offers multiple discounts to ease the financial burden:
- Good Student Discount: Full-time students with a B average or higher can save up to 15%.
- Driver’s Ed Discount: Completing an accredited course may qualify for a rate reduction.
- Family Policy Bundling: Adding a teen to an existing GEICO policy is often cheaper than a standalone plan.

GEICO provides free templates to set clear rules, such as:
- No phones while driving.
- Curfews to avoid late-night driving.
- Passenger limits (e.g., no more than one friend in the car).
